3.0 out of 5 stars Good but not great, May 16, 2009
This review is from: MXL Studio1-USB USB Desktop Recording Kit (Electronics)
If you're looking for a good sounding microphone that is far superior to any standard PC microphone, this is a good choice. However, the most unique feature that set's this microphone apart - the headphone jack - is a real disappointment. It is *NOT* a realtime feed from the mic. Rather, the headphone jack is the output of a USB sound card that is integrated into the Microphone. There is significant latency between the microphone input and the audio output, so much that it really is useless as a recording monitor. This feature doesn't allow this microphone to be distinguished from any other USB condenser mic that lacks an audio output.

The headphone jack is possibly useful for setting levels, etc., when you're working with a PC that lacks a sound card, or need to have the microphone a significant distance from your p.c. or laptop. If you have a long USB cable and need to roam, maybe the headphone jack is useful.

There are many good points about this mic - recording is warm and full sounding; you do get that 'NPR' sound. While the mount is light, it's adequate. The 10' USB cable is quite generous, and the hard plastic case has pre-cut foam and is a nice touch.

Overall, I am satisfied with the product, but I am disappointed that the promising feature - the headphone jack for real-time monitoring, is not what it is implied to be. It is a USB sound card and suffers all of the latency of your internal sound card.

1.0 out of 5 stars Disappointing, October 21, 2009
Amazon Verified Purchase(What's this?)
This review is from: MXL Studio1-USB USB Desktop Recording Kit (Electronics)
I'm disappointed. I'd read good editorial reviews about it on other sites, but neglected to read the user reviews here on Amazon -- the latency issue with the headphone jack would have been a deal-breaker for me. The sound quality of the mic itself is nice for the price, but I found there was a background hiss possibly due to the inexpensive USB interface; I've noticed the same problem with other sub-$100 USB interfaces, and suspect they all use the same chip/circuitry. Acceptable for podcasting, interviews, etc. in the field where the built-in USB interface is less cumbersome, but not for serious voice work in a home studio. You will definitely want a shock mount if using a floor mic stand, as it's very susceptible to picking up stand thumps.

4.0 out of 5 stars Good Portable Voiceover Mic - Recommended, August 10, 2010
Amazon Verified Purchase(What's this?)
This review is from: MXL Studio1-USB USB Desktop Recording Kit (Electronics)
We bought this "MXL Studio1-USB Recording Kit" for use in our small business making instructional videos. We have a Blue Microphones Snowball USB Microphone (White) we use in our shop studio, but wanted a smaller mic that was easy to transport for use on remote shoots. Here are my observations:

Pros -
* Good Voice Quality; cleanly captures spoken voices
* Good Physical Quality; this is beefy mic that feels very well made
* Looks Professional; while not important to the functionality, it makes a good impression on our customers
* Long USB Cord; allows for placement away from PC
* Headphone Jack; not a "real time monitor", but still handy to listen to playback
* Travels Well; includes a protective travel case that fits all of components and MXL WS-001 Foam Windscreen

Cons -
* No Windscreen Included; normally I wouldn't mention this but the instructions include a warning the condenser mics are susceptible to water damage (like for breath moisture) and a windscreen is "essential". We bought the one linked above.
* Weak Stand; the included stand is somewhat anemic for the size of the mic, I will likely replace it in the near future with a "shock mount"

Misc -
* Since we do not do music recording of any type, I can't comment on the mic's performance in that area

The MXL Studio-1 mic more than meets our needs (which may be different from yours) and we were lucky to catch it on a Gold Box "Lightning Deal", so think it was also a good value.
